Linux服务器上如何创建Oracle数据库和进行权限设置
想在Linux服务器上新建Oracle数据库,第一步就是准备好存放数据库文件的目录。你可以用命令:
mkdir -p /data/oracle/oradata
chown -R oracle:oinstall /data/oracle/app/
这样就创建了数据库存放目录,并且赋予了oracle用户和oinstall组的所有权。紧接着,别忘了还要做备份目录,同样简单:
mkdir -p /backup/oracle/
chown -R oracle:oinstall /backup/oracle/
最后,务必给这些目录设置正确的权限,让oracle用户能顺利访问:
chmod -R 775 /data/oracle/
chmod -R 775 /backup/oracle/
这几个步骤简单明了,但非常关键,省得以后数据库运行遇到权限问题噢。

SQL Server数据库怎么创建及数据表怎么维护
说到SQL Server创建数据库和表,操作起来其实特别接地气。步骤如下哈:
-
打开SQL Server Management Studio,连接你的服务器。
-
右键点击“数据库”文件夹,选“新建数据库”,给你的数据库起个名字,比如
xscj。 -
在新创建的数据库
xscj里,点击“表”,选择“新建表”,开始添加数据表(比如学生情况表xsqk)。 -
定义表字段,比如学号、姓名、性别这几个基本信息,每个字段都要设定数据类型,char、int啥的,自己安排。
-
保存表结构后,别忘了测试一下插入数据操作是否流畅。
此外,顺带给大家讲个小tip,如果你刚开始搞数据库管理,SQL Server的向导功能应该会是你最好的朋友,它能一步步帮你搞定数据库和表。
另一个常见问题是在VPS上管理数据库,通常得执行三步命令来创建和设置数据库:
- 创建数据库:
CREATE DATABASE 数据库名; - 给数据库用户赋权:
GRANT SELECT,INSERT,UPDATE,DELETE,CREATE,DROP,ALTER ON 数据库名.* TO 数据库名@localhost IDENTIFIED BY '密码'; - 设置密码:
SET PASSWORD FOR '数据库名'@'localhost' = OLD_PASSWORD('密码');
只要这些命令按套路来敲一遍,数据库就能愉快地使用了。

相关问题解答
- Linux服务器新建Oracle数据库时为什么要特别注意目录权限设置?
哎,这个很重要啊!说白了,目录权限不给力,数据库程序没法访问你的数据文件,运行肯定出问题。你得确保oracle用户有读写权限,这样它才能正常工作,别小瞧这个步骤,小伙伴们经常跳过结果尴尬呢!
- 在SQL Server中创建数据库和数据表,新手最容易犯的错误是什么?
嘿,新手们大多会忘了给表字段设置合适的数据类型,或者没保存就关闭了表设计器!还有个老大难就是不小心给表名选了保留字,这下SQL执行起来爆错,超级抓狂!操作时多点耐心,慢慢来,别急。
- 在VPS服务器上管理数据库,执行命令时出现权限错误怎么办?
嗯,这种情况挺常见。通常是你用的账户没有足够权限执行这些操作。解决办法嘛,就是先确认你是以root或者具备足够权限的用户登录,还可以试试用sudo命令。如果还是不行,得找服务商提供帮助或者确认用户权限设置。
- 使用SQL Server Management Studio创建新表时,如何快速定义字段类型和约束?
这块其实蛮简单!界面设计很友好,你在新建表页面直接输入字段名称后,在类型列里下拉选你需要的类型,比如int、varchar啥的。约束的话,可以勾选“允许空值”或设置主键,配置好保存就成。说白了,多点“手感”,熟能生巧啦!
新增评论